Output 5791bf107687c3e484f7c2fc9ff9aac54094afe7c5f0b65eaa251189764d0057:71

value
31496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e88b65fa817db98e08d23ebced9d7bb5df5fdb10 OP_EQUAL
address
3NtbgcftARvPPsxKsmqV2hzss3iYKDezNM
transaction
5791bf107687c3e484f7c2fc9ff9aac54094afe7c5f0b65eaa251189764d0057